2016-03-20 8 views
1

Я вижу, что HTML5 поддерживает тег <footer>. Но я использую XHTML 1.0, и этот тег не поддерживается.Есть ли альтернатива тегу <footer> в HTML?

Есть ли другой способ, которым я могу реализовать нижний колонтитул? В идеале это будет отображаться только в режиме печати и внизу каждой страницы.

Я попытался найти альтернативу тегу нижнего колонтитула. Но безрезультатно.

спасибо.

+0

Вы использовали '' в своем html-файле? – orvi

+0

Да, я добавил это к началу файла. –

+0

Вы делитесь с нами своим кодом, чтобы мы могли посмотреть его один раз – orvi

ответ

0

Используйте тег div с нижестоящей колонкой класса и определите различные css for media print and screen.

@media screen { 
    .footer { visibility: hidden; } 
} 
@media print { 
    .footer { visibility: visible; } 
} 
+0

Как бы вы определили такой нижний колонтитул для рендеринга в нижней части страницы? –

+1

Вы имеете в виду, что элемент div всегда должен быть приклеен к нижней части страницы или что он должен быть последним элементом на макете? Если первый, вы можете установить фиксированное положение и настроить нижнее свойство на 0 с помощью css. – Ance